EML is a leading Workers Compensation and Personal Injury Claims Management business. Our goal is to help people get their lives back through ongoing support during their return-to-work journey. We continue to experience ongoing growth and now have over 4,000 dedicated employees. We foster a learning culture that allows for us to continually invest in our employees ensuring a long-term career here at EML.

THE OPPORTUNITY

As part of our diverse team based in Adelaide, you will help make a positive impact on someone’s life every day. You will feel great satisfaction knowing your talent and hard work has a purpose.

We are seeking motivated candidates who align with our values and are eager to grow. This role provides exposure to various skills and tasks, preparing you for a future as a Mobile Claims Specialist. You’ll gain experience across teams, learn our processes, and complete foundational training, all aimed at helping people get their lives back on track.

This will be a full time, permanent position based in the Adelaide office, with flexibility to work from home.

YOUR R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Bring your customer service skills and passion for helping people to learn to provide face to face support to injured workers as a Mobile Claims Specialist
  • Through on the job and formalised training progress your understanding of legislation, policies, and processes through hands-on and formal learning.
  • Grow your knowledge and capability to actively manage and implement strategies to achieve desirable claims outcomes
  • Successfully complete the claim starter program within the set timeframe.
  • Regularly liaise with internal and external stakeholders to progress strategies while accurately update claim files.
